如何完全卸载Node.js
导言
Node.js 是一个非常流行的服务器运行环境,它使用 JavaScript 编写服务器端应用程序。然而,在某些情况下,我们可能需要完全卸载 Node.js,包括所有相关的包和组件。
本文将详细介绍如何在 Windows、Mac 和 Linux 系统中完全卸载 Node.js,以及如何删除相关的包和组件。
在 Windows 系统中卸载 Node.js
在 Windows 系统中卸载 Node.js 需要执行以下步骤:
- 打开 “控制面板”。
- 选择 “程序”,然后选择 “程序和功能”。
- 在程序列表中找到 Node.js,右键点击并选择 “卸载”。
- 接下来,我们需要删除 Node.js 的安装目录。默认情况下,Node.js 安装在
C:\Program Files\Nodejs
目录下。如果你使用了自定义安装路径,可以在相应路径下删除 Node.js 目录。 - 最后,我们需要删除 Node.js 的用户配置文件。Windows 用户配置文件通常位于
C:\Users\<your-username>\AppData\Roaming
目录下。在该目录下找到名为npm
和npm-cache
的文件夹,将其删除。
在 Mac 系统中卸载 Node.js
在 Mac 系统中卸载 Node.js 需要执行以下步骤:
- 打开终端。
- 输入以下命令以卸载 Node.js:
- 接下来,我们需要编辑
~/.bash_profile
或~/.bashrc
文件,删除 Node.js 相关的行。运行以下命令打开~/.bash_profile
:
或者运行以下命令打开 ~/.bashrc
:
- 删除文件中与 Node.js 相关的行,并保存文件。
在 Linux 系统中卸载 Node.js
在 Linux 系统中卸载 Node.js 需要执行以下步骤:
- 打开终端。
- 输入以下命令以卸载 Node.js:
- 接下来,我们需要编辑
~/.bashrc
或~/.bash_profile
文件,删除 Node.js 相关的行。运行以下命令打开~/.bashrc
:
或者运行以下命令打开 ~/.bash_profile
:
- 在编辑器中删除文件中与 Node.js 相关的行,并保存文件。
删除相关的包和组件
在以上步骤中,我们卸载了 Node.js 运行环境本身,但可能还有一些相关的包和组件需要删除。这些包和组件通常保存在全局 node_modules
目录下。
- 打开终端。
- 在终端中输入以下命令以打开全局
node_modules
目录:
- 在打开的目录中,删除所有与 Node.js 相关的文件和文件夹。
总结
本文详细介绍了如何完全卸载 Node.js。请注意,在卸载 Node.js 之前,务必备份你的项目文件和全局安装的包。同时,记得检查并删除与 Node.js 相关的用户配置文件和全局 node_modules
目录下的文件和文件夹。